Preparing to Capture the Eclipse

Before diving into photography mode, it's essential to mentally prepare for this unique shooting opportunity. During the eclipse, lighting conditions will change rapidly as the moon moves in front of the sun, leading to moments of darkness and the appearance of a glowing ring.

Helpful Gear for Better Photos

While your phone is the primary tool, a few accessories can enhance your eclipse photography experience. Consider using solar film to protect your phone's lens and, if possible, a tripod to stabilise your shots.

Using a Telephoto Lens

For capturing the intricate details of the eclipse, switch to your phone's telephoto lens if available. Avoid excessive zooming, aiming for a zoom level of 20-30x to maintain image quality.

Manual Mode for Precision

To ensure optimal settings for your eclipse photos, switch to manual mode on your phone's camera. Adjust ISO and shutter speed for better control over exposure, keeping in mind the bright conditions during the eclipse.

Practice Makes Perfect

Before the eclipse, practice adjusting settings in manual mode to familiarise yourself with your phone's camera controls. Experiment with different combinations of ISO and shutter speed to find the perfect balance for capturing the eclipse.
